Bugs item #1030737, was opened at 2004-09-19 18:37 Message generated for change (Comment added) made by pbrugnone You can respond by visiting: https://sourceforge.net/tracker/?func=detail&atid=474136&aid=1030737&group_id=54559 Category: message engine Group: v0.7.6.1 Status: Open Resolution: None Priority: 5 Submitted By: Lars Ivar Almli (lialm) Assigned to: Jim Alateras (jalateras) Summary: Stops working when time are adjusted backwards Initial Comment: Publish/subscribe stops working when the system time are adjusted backwards. The bug only surfaces if the publisher and the subscriber run in separate processes on the same machine.
